For those who are looking for a platform to contribute in the field of healthcare, SNU offers a broad curriculum supported by hands-on experience. Nurses are always in demand, and a reputed degree shall help to pursue a stable career. A specialization in nursing will not only open the doors to committing for completing number of hours in a hospital, or practice at a medical centre but also give the student an opportunity to act as an educator, assist a forensic team, acquire advanced expertise to research, or join the government and private sector.
